About Photographer

Agata Stoinska is a Polish photographer who has achieved considerable success since arriving in Ireland in 2003. A fully-qualified architect, opportunities presented themselves in Dublin that have allowed her to engage in a photographic career and further develop her passion for this field. In April 2007 she opened her own inner-city studio here, Studio 16.5. Her serious involvement in photography began while on an architectural scholarship in the USA and the attendant college ran photography classes. She then continued her studies at the European Academy of Photography in Warsaw. Her continuing work as a stills photographer in the Polish film industry lends precision, the creation of mysterious atmosphere and close connection with the model to her fashion work. Equally, the sensation of space and composition lead directly from her architectural background. Her Irish clients include Image, Irish Tatler, Confetti, Irish Brides, Wedding Irish Style, Dunnes Magazine, Totally Dublin, Social & Personal, Dunnes, Penney's, Endora, Laura Guidi, Live By Love, Richard Allen, Sasha, House of Color and Pamela Scott. She regularly provides the cover work for the much-transformed Sunday Independent fashion supplement, Life Agata has exhibited at a number of galleries, including High Risk Gallery, Chicago, Alchemia, Krakow. Recently she featured in the Unit_Y exhibition in Dublin.
